"The Axe Murderer" Against "The Wild Beast" At 7/1 OWGP Card?

Some sources indicate that Dream Stage Entertainment plans on matching PRIDE Middleweight Champion Wanderlei Silva against former IWGP Heavyweight Champion Kazuyuki Fujita in the second round of the PRIDE Openweight Grand Prix on July 1st.

This matchup would favor Silva, IMO. Fujita had a hard time with Thompson in his last fight. He wasn't able to get the takedown, because of Thompson's size and sprawl. Wandy has a good sprawl and faster hands and knees than Thompson. Could be a dangerous fight for Fujita.
